Sport/Hold button if Automatic Electric mirror fold-in Rear 3-point seatbelts All UK models were Twin Turbo, Long wheel base only and manufactured from 89 to 94. Imports avaiable in TT, NA, LWB, SWB, Slicktop, Convertible and manufactured from 89 to 2000. Edited June 11, 201213 yr by Yowser

My post just listed the differences, rather than specifyign which is which....I'll update it with more detail : Front Indicators location (On UK they are in the center and the outsides lenses are dummys. On the Import they are in the outer lenses) Front foglights (Import has front fogs. UK does not, it has indicators and sidelights in the same place instead) Headlight washer in front bumper (UK only) Nissan or Z logo on Nose panel (UK = nissan logo. Import = Z logo i Rear numberplate shape. (Uk = Rectange. Import=Square) Rear fogs in bumper (UK only) Side reflectors on Rear bumper (Import only) Seatbelts on pillars or doors (if pre 93) (UK = Pillar. Import = Pillar. After Late 92 they are all on the Pillar) Speedometer in MPH or KPH with mmhg or Psi pressure dials. (Uk =mph & psi. Import = kph & mmHg) Sport/Hold button if Automatic (Import only) Electric mirror fold-in (Import only) Rear 3-point seatbelts (UK only)
